Магістр ДонНТУ Барінов Сергій Сергійович

Барінов Сергій Сергійович

Факультет: Комп'ютерні науки і технології
Кафедра: Комп'ютерна інженерія
Спеціальність: Системне програмування
Тема випускної роботи: Розробка та дослідження засобів налагодження режиму ядра операційної системи Microsoft Windows
Керівник: професор, д.т.н. Святний Володимир Андрійович
Консультант: старший викладач Шевченко Ольга Георгіївна

Автобіографія

Народився 29 грудня 1988 у м. Донецьку. Через 2 роки родина переїхала до Ясинуватої — невелике тихе й доглянуте містечко. У дитинстві був спокійним і стриманим, якоюсь мірою ці якості збереглися. Якщо говорити про схильності, то завжди подобалося конструювати щось своє, дитяче, продумуючи ідею.

Учитися трапилось в 3 школах. Перша — школа № 7, де в той час з'явився єдиний у місту клас із навчанням українською мовою. З третього класу навчався в Підмосков'ї у школі-гімназії протягом одного року. У ній перший раз потрапив на районну олімпіаду з математики. Тоді для мене це була велика радість. Повернувшись назад, продовжував навчання в школі № 6 міста Ясинувата. Займався математикою (мене це цікавило, тому що світ комп'ютера був недосяжний), брав участь в обласних олімпіадах з математики та фізики, побував у Криму завдяки міжнародному математичному конкурсу «Кенгуру». В 8-му класі майже випадково потрапив на комп'ютерні курси й незабаром одержав у розпорядження свій власний комп'ютер. Зараз шкодую, що зв'язав свою діяльність із комп'ютером так пізно.

У 2003 році я познайомився з людиною, яка суттєво вплинула на моє подальше життя — Сергієм Борисовичем Лисенко. Саме він навчив мене азам програмування, зумів зацікавити та відкрив новий світ без обмежень. Сергій Борисович, у минулому інженер з автоматизованих систем керування, на даний момент є одним з кращих учителів інформатики Донецької області. Під його керівництвом приймав участь у розробці сайту нашої школи, а в 2004-2006 роках вів власний проект з розробки мережної системи тестування під назвою «Комплекс тестування досягнень знань». Це клієнт-серверна система, написана на мові Delphi та включаюча СКБД Firebird, призначалася для моніторингу знань в учбових закладах і на даний момент ще знаходиться в експлуатації.

Вирішивши, що про подальше навчання необхідно думати заздалегідь, я визнав за необхідне підготуватися. Пройшов випробування і був зарахований у ліцей при Донецьком національному університеті. Не все мені сподобалося, але про свій вибір не жалкую. Познайомився з чудовими людьми. Перемігши в Обласному конкурсі-захисті науково-дослідницьких робіт учнів-членів Малої академії наук України в секції «Комп'ютерні системи, бази та банки даних», поїхав у Київ, де мене, на жаль, підвело моє знання математики. Одержав диплом Всеукраїнського конкурсу інформаційних технологій, диплом обласної олімпіаді з інформатики.

До цього часу твердо знав, що надалі прагну займатися програмуванням, тому вступив до Донецького національного технічного університету. Група виявилася дружна, завжди знаходилися люди, готові допомогти розібратися з незрозумілим питанням. Спеціальність «Системне програмування» дозволила дізнатися внутрішню будову механізмів, які програмісти використовують на кожному кроці, проте часто дуже нечітко уявляють їхній принцип роботи. Це, наприклад, оброблення віконних повідомлень ОС Windows та їх взаємодія з обладнанням, будова файлових систем, трансляція віртуальних адрес пам'яті у фізичні, структура виконувального файла.

На третьому курсі зацікавився розробкою прикладного програмного забезпечення з використанням платформи Microsoft .NET. Величезна бібліотека класів практично на всі випадки життя, першокласна мова C# та зручне середовище розробки — що ще потрібно для щастя? Це, мабуть, самий великий прорив з часів виходу Borland Delphi. Проте це не стало приводом покинути вивчення системного програмного забезпечення: під керівництвом Ольги Георгіївни Шевченко займаюсь розробкою драйверів та питаннями налагодження режиму ядра операційної системи Windows. Недостача засобів відлагодження у подальшому стала приводом для написання владсного відлагоджувача режиму ядра у межах магістерської роботи.

У 2010 році ввійшов у склад команди, що представляла наш ВНЗ на Всеукраїнській студентській олімпіаді за напрямком «Комп'ютерна інженерія» у Запоріжжі, а також на Всеукраїнській студентській олімпіаді з системного програмування у Харкові. У першому випадку це був успіх: наша команда з 3-х чоловік зайняла 1-е місце.

Після отримання ступеня бакалавра комп’ютерної інженерії продовжив навчання у магістратурі цього самого факультету для того, щоб бути конкурентоспроможним на ринку праці та надалі мати професійні перспективи.

Майже весь вільний час проводжу за комп'ютером, намагаючись розібратися в тому, що цікаво. Необхідно постійно підтримувати професійні навички в актуальному стані, опановувати нові підходи та технології, в противному випадку можна дуже швидко перетворитися у сховище застарілих знань. Крім написання програм, займаюся адмініструванням комп'ютерів. Віддаю перевагу продуктам таких серйозних компаній, як Microsoft та Intel – для мене це символ якості й поважності. Останній рік не розлучаюся зі своїм комунікатором, який став єдиним мобільним центром.

Дуже люблю наукову фантастику, зокрема, книги Айзека Азімова.

Вважаю, що поняття «хобі» і «робота» повинні бути одним цілим. Хочеться займатися цікавою та великою справою за фахом.